## My process
Standard for me so far. Set up CSS properties for most things.
Then I built the mobile version of the page.
Made minor changes for the desktop version.
Added a Light/Dark switcher, just to show updating the variables to change the colors.
### Built with
- Semantic HTML5 markup
- CSS custom properties
- Flexbox (for some alignment)
- CSS Grid (just for putting in the middle of the page)
- Mobile-first workflow

## Acknowledgments
Two articles gave me the setup for the Light / Dark switcher I've set up. The first by [Musthaq Ahamad](https://medium.com/@haxzie/dark-and-light-theme-switcher-using-css-variables-and-pure-javascript-zocada-dd0059d72fa2) gave the JavaScript, but I didn't want to have it as a sliding button and with using a class for dark mode. For handling that I used ideas from [Luke Lowrey's](https://lukelowrey.com/css-variable-theme-switcher/) implementation, using data attributes.
